     <title>The toxicity of antimicrobial silver in products can be reduced</title>
   	 <description>Chemists at the University of Helsinki (Finland) have managed to manufacture new polymer-stabilised silver nanoparticles. The result is significant because the antimicrobial characteristics of silver are used in textiles, floor coatings and paints even though the impact on health of silver nanoparticles are not entirely known. Finnish researchers now think that exposure to silver can be reduced by chemically binding the nanoparticles to polymers. The research results will soon be published in a leading journal in the field, Colloid and Polymer Science.</description>

     <title>New silver nanoparticle skin gel for healing burns</title>
   	 <description>Scientists in India are reporting successful laboratory tests of a new and potentially safer alternative to silver-based gels applied to the skin of burn patients to treat infections. With names like silver sulfadiazine and silver nitrate, these germ-fighters save lives and speed healing. The researchers describe gel composed of silver nanoparticles — each 1/50,000th the width of a human hair — that appears more effective than these traditional gels. Their study is scheduled for the Aug. 3 issue of ACS' Molecular Pharmaceutics.</description>
